Yesterday, post-update, I noticed some weirdness.

Every so often, seemingly random, I'm seeing established textures go black, or become a test pattern of sorts. Same thing was happening to my in-world sis yesterday, too.

We're both Mac users (I use a 12" PowerBook G4, not sure what she uses, but much more high end than mine), so it might be something specific to our platform, I dunno.

Anyone else seeing this? Any thoughts?

Under the Advanced Graphics preferences , try disabling the option 'Use OpenGL Vertex Buffer Objects." I was getting weird psychedelic patterns (and hard crashing) until I unchecked that option.
